Why Twitter Follower Growth Matters
Growing your Twitter (now X) audience isn’t just about vanity metrics—it’s about building influence, driving engagement, and amplifying your brand’s voice. With the right strategies, you can attract high-quality followers who actively interact with your content.
1. Optimize Your Profile for Maximum Impact
Your profile is your first impression. Ensure it’s compelling:
- Profile Picture: Use a clear, recognizable image (logo or professional headshot).
- Bio: Include keywords (e.g., "Digital Marketer | SEO Expert") and a CTA like "Follow for social media tips."
- Pinned Tweet: Highlight your best-performing or most relevant tweet.
2. Leverage Trending Hashtags Strategically
Hashtags increase discoverability. Tools like Hashtagify or Twitter’s "Trending" section help identify relevant tags. Example:
- #DigitalMarketing (broad reach)
- #SocialMediaTips (niche-specific)
Pro Tip: Limit to 2–3 hashtags per tweet to avoid appearing spammy.
3. Engage Consistently with Your Audience
Twitter rewards active participation. Real-world examples:
- Netflix: Replies to fan tweets with humor, boosting relatability.
- Gary Vee: Hosts weekly Q&A threads using #AskGaryVee.
Engagement builds trust and encourages followers to share your content.
4. Post High-Value Content Regularly
Mix content types for variety:
- Threads: Break down complex topics (e.g., "A 5-step guide to Twitter SEO").
- Visuals: Tweets with images/videos get 150% more retweets.
- User-Generated Content (UGC): Share customer testimonials or fan art.
5. Collaborate with Influencers & Brands
Partnering with others expands your reach. Case study:
Example: A startup collaborated with micro-influencers (10K–50K followers) for shoutouts, gaining 1,200+ followers in a month.
6. Analyze Performance & Adapt
Use Twitter Analytics to track:
- Top-performing tweets (by impressions, engagement).
- Optimal posting times (varies by audience).
Adjust your strategy based on data-driven insights.
